RUNESONG

Three women are born beneath the same constellations, and the same hungering dark is hunting them all.

On the western frontier, a caged songbird imprisoned in an asylum battles the murderous part of her fractured mind.

In the frozen north, a warrior maiden bears her grief as a blade sharp enough to rend the veil between the living and the dead.

And in the southern swamplands, a brothel-raised orphan learns the imaginary friend who has shadowed her since childhood is powerful enough to burn her soul back into stardust.

Romance, magic, and violence set their paths into a shared fate. To survive it, each must walk back into the dark humanity came from and learn why we ever left.

Currently Working On | Gravesong

The story that began in Runesong continues. The second novel in a planned trilogy, Gravesong introduces new perspectives alongside returning characters, reaching back into the histories that shaped the first book and forward into the reckoning its final pages set loose.

Expect roguish pirates, a secretive cult, an amoral outlaw king, bounty hunters, and conspiracies within the royal halls of Aerilon—all blooming with wonderous magic and wild romance, set within new locations.

About Ember

I'm a dark fantasy romance author, lifelong storyteller, and Dungeon Master who accidentally turned a Dungeons & Dragons campaign with friends into a series of novels.

Runesong grew from nearly a decade of worldbuilding, unforgettable player characters, and entirely too many notebooks filled with lore. Set in the world of Orlithia, it blends dark fantasy, romance, and cosmic horror with folklore inspired by my upbringing in the American South and stories passed down through my wife's Nordic heritage. Those influences, combined with Jungian concepts of the collective unconscious, and the old "as above, so below" mirror that connects the soul, the world, and the unknown have shaped the story of my first novel.

Most of the artwork featured throughout Runesong was created by my longtime friend, talented artist, and fellow adventurer, Casie Starr (@casiedraws). She created the artwork you see here, depicting the original D&D party that first adventured through the world of Runesong.

When I'm not working on this series, I'm usually writing at my day job as a Communications Coordinator, running tabletop games with my friends, or finding new ways to emotionally devastate both my readers and my players.
